[8]-Gingerol
[8]-Gingerol (CAS: 23513-08-8), with the molecular formula C19H30O4 and a molecular weight of 322.44 g/mol, is a key bioactive compound found in ginger. This white to light yellow powder is primarily utilised in cell biology and nutrition research. Its characteristic chemical structure makes it a valuable phytochemical for studies investigating natural products and their biological activities. - IUPAC
- (S)-5-Hydroxy-1-(4-hydroxy-3-methoxyphenyl)-3-dodecanone,8-Gingerol

Cell Biology Research
Used as a standard or research tool in studies investigating cellular processes and signalling pathways. Its specific biological activities make it relevant for understanding the mechanisms of action of natural compounds within biological systems.
Nutrition Research
Investigated for its potential health benefits and role in human nutrition. Researchers utilise [8]-Gingerol to explore the physiological effects of ginger consumption and its contribution to dietary science.
Phytochemical Studies
Serves as a reference compound in the analysis and characterisation of phytochemicals derived from plants like Zingiber officinale (Ginger). Essential for researchers working on natural product chemistry.
| Molecular weight | 322.44 |
|---|---|
| Empirical formula | C19H30O4 |
| Assay | ≥95% (HPLC) |
| Form | powder |
| Colour | white to light yellow |
| Solubility | methanol: soluble1 mg/mL, clear, colorless |
| Storage temperature | 2-8°C |

Hazard statements
- H317May cause an allergic skin reaction
- H413May cause long-lasting harmful effects to aquatic life
Precautionary statements
- P280Wear protective gloves, clothing and eye/face protection
